  • Haing Ngor
    March 22 Haing Ngor

    Haing S. Ngor was a Cambodian-American physician, gynecologist, actor, and author best known for his Academy Award-winning performance in the film 'The Killing Fields', which depicted the horrors of the Khmer Rouge regime. Surviving years of imprisonment and torture under the Khmer Rouge, Ngor later immigrated to the United States, where he rose to international recognition for his acting. [bio]
